BRUTTIUM, The Brettii. Circa 211-208 BC. Æ Double Unit – Didrachm (26mm, 13.97 g, 12h). Plow group. Head of Herakles right, wearing lion skin; club below / Athena advancing right, head facing, holding shield and spear; plow to right. Scheu, Bronze 116; HN Italy 1992. Green and brown patina, light roughness. VF.
From the Sigmund Collection.
